Nettet9. mar. 2024 · Aspire Tower – Doha, Qatar. The Aspire Tower is located in the Aspire Zone complex in Doha, Qatar. It is a multi-purpose skyscraper building that is 300 meters tall and covers an area of 35,000 square meters. There are several offices and conference rooms on the lower floors, laboratories, libraries, and classrooms on the ground floor.

So, here’s the thing: there is no clear definition on what constitutes a “tall building” and it is to some extent subjective. A 10-storey structure that is the tallest building in a regional town or low-rise city for example, would easily become lost if it were dropped into the middle of Hong Kong or Chicago. Nettet25. mar. 2024 · Originally, the term skyscraper referred to a building of 10-20 stories (the Home Insurance Building standing at just 10). However, with the rapid advancement of technology and developing modern architectural practices, the term has culturally shifted to mean only exceptionally tall buildings – generally over 40-50 stories.
